If both mean and variance of 50 observations x₁, x₂, , x₅₀ are equal to 16 and 256 respectively, then mean of (x₁-5 )^2, (x₂-5 )^2, (x₅₀-5 )^2 is
Options
- A357
- B387
- C377
- D397
Correct answer
C. 377
